Partner Leave K&L Gates for NY Boutique

After less than two years at the firm, former New York state Attorney General John Farmer Jr. has left Kirkpatrick & Lockhart. Citing money as the main motivation, Farmer has joined John Arseneault’s criminal defense boutique in Chatham as a partner. Farmer brought along with him K&L Gates partner, John Azzarello, a former assistant U.S. attorney, and associate Joshua Gillette. John and Mary Whipple of Morristown have also joined the firm, bringing the firm which is now known as Arseneault, Whipple, Farmer, Fassett & Azzarello to 11 attorneys. For Farmer and Azzarello, the new firm better supports their concentration of white-collar criminal practice and internal corporate investigations; they were also made equity partners, whereas at K&L Gates they were only income partners.
